Obviously things are going to be pretty Valentine's Day oriented today, and aside from Hidden Folks coming out tomorrow, Adriaan de Jongh's put a couple of his more interactive games on sale.
Fingle is an oddly sensual, two-player game about caressing your iPad screen and completing tasks. During the aforementioned caressing, you'll also find it relatively impossible not to touch your partner's fingers, especially when you have to move toward each other. Accompanied by fitting and totally not suggestive music, the trailer shows just how close things can get.
On the other end Bounden gets your whole body involved. Grab either side of your iPhone and hold on like you're fighting over the last packet of your favourite crisps on a cheat day, then dance like no one's watching...except your partner.
